Skip to content

BIT_COUNT

功能描述

获取BIT类型数据中已设置位数,即位值为1的位数。

语法格式

BIT_COUNT(expr)

参数说明

expr:数据类型为VARBIT。

函数返回类型

INTEGER类型。

说明:

若任意参数为NULL,则返回NULL。

示例

计算二进制字符串b'1010101'中1的个数。

sql
SQL> SELECT BIT_COUNT(b'1010101');

EXPR1 |
----------------------------------------------------------------
4 |